      Job Title: COE Engineer - III

      Location(s): Buffalo, NY


      Job Duties:

      • Remotely supporting general contractors swapping radio equipment on cell site antenna systems -Running work orders within internal tools -Performing health checks on recently converted sites (analyzing KPIs and RF health) -Performing checks on 5G Home customers that may have been impacted during equipment swaps -Documenting tasks performed within internal tools -Engaging appropriate teams when needed

      Must Have Skills:

      • Strong verbal and written communication skills -Strong Technical Skills -Ability to dig into details to troubleshoot complex problems -Ability to multitask and avoid things falling through the cracks -Ability to work with others/teams as well as independently -Team player with the ability to take ownership of work -Thorough, vigilant, and detail-oriented -Knowledge of the following technologies: LTE and 5G operations -Knowledge of antenna system RF concepts. -Knowledge of Samsung USM and Nokia WebEM -Knowledge of LTE, VoLTE and 5G KPIs -Experience with Microsoft applications -PIM/VSWR/MIMO/RET experience including knowledge of fiber and LTE radio heads.

      Desired Skills:

      • Electronics training in telecommunications -Training in data communications, digital communications, operating systems and applications, computer support, project management, or power. -Mobile Voice and Data Network infrastructure experience -Experience troubleshooting antenna systems from the transmitter to antenna. -Training in the following areas: data communications, digital communications, operating systems and applications, telecommunications, computer support, project management, and/or power.

      Education

      • Bachelor’s degree or three or more years of relevant work experience.
